The Seattle University men's soccer program will put on a one-day Winter ID Camp on Saturday, Feb. 26. The camp is open to all students who are high school juniors and seniors, as well as college-aged athletes. The day long camp will be run by current the Seattle U head men's soccer coach Brad Agoos and his coaching staff. Campers will have the opportunity to train like a Redhawk and participate in scrimmages.
The camp will begin will begin with a training session, focused on decision making, speed of play and tactical awareness. Following the morning session, all participants will play in several small sided games. After lunch, which campers will need to provide for themselves, they will go on a guided tour of the Seattle U campus and attend information sessions about the University. The day will close out with additional scrimmages.
